Wireless Gas Leak Detection and Localization

Abstract

Thousands of industrial gas leaks occur every year, with many leading to injuries, deaths, equipment damage, and a disastrous environmental effect. There have been many attempts at solving this problem, but with limited success. This paper proposes a wireless gas leak detection and localization solution. With a monitoring network of 20 wireless devices covering 200m^2, 60 propane releases are performed. The detection and localization algorithms proposed here are applied to the collected concentration data, and the methodology is evaluated. A detection rate of 91% is achieved, with seven false alarms recorded over three days, and an average detection delay of 108 seconds. The localization results show an accuracy of 5 meters. Recommendations for future explosive gas sensor design are then presented.
